Exact text from the filing
The Amendment, among other things, (i) extends the maturity date of the loan under the Loan Agreement from September 10, 2024 to March 10, 2026; (ii) increases the maximum commitment under the Loan Agreement from $50,000,000 to $55,000,000; (iii) amends the interest rate provision to provide that the interest rate per annum under the Loan Agreement shall be equal to the U.S. “Prime Rate” reported by The Wall Street Journal, less six hundred twenty-five thousandths percent (0.625%), subject a floor rate of five percent (5.00%); and (iv) modifies certain covenants under the Loan Agreement.

Exact text from the filing
Effective March 12, 2024 (the “Effective Date”), Third Coast Bancshares, Inc. (the “Company”) entered into a Renewal, Extension and Modification of Loan (the “Amendment”) of the Loan Agreement, dated March 10, 2021, by and between the Company and American National Bank & Trust (the “Loan Agreement”).
